career-intelligence.com, The smart woman’s online career resource, is designed to help you better manage all phases of your career. Whether you’re a seasoned professional or just starting out we have information, tools and advice to help you succeed in today’s competitive economy.
Back in 1999 Annette Richmond was working as a career counselor at a nonprofit organization. She turned to the then fledgling Internet to find additional resources for her clients. There was not much available.
Annette decided to change that. Combining a psychology background, knowledge of the career field and several years experience in publishing she created career-intelligence.com. As a woman, she wanted to help other women in the workplace which led to the focus on content for women.
In August 2000, career-intelligence.com was launched.
While career-intelligence.com remains a woman-focused website most of our articles are gender neutral. Getting ready for a job interview or setting goals is the same whether you’re male or female. Yes, we still cover some topics from a woman’s perspective. However, recently, we’ve started peppering our fashion articles with tips for men.
Since its launch career-intelligence.com has been cited by many as a valuable career resource including the Washington Post, The Detroit News, SELF magazine, the Atlanta Journal Constitution, and The Riley Guide. Annette’s career-management advice has been quoted in many publications including ePregnancy magazine, Florida Today and The Wall Street Journal’s Career Journal.
Additionally, career-intelligence.com is linked to by numerous colleges and universities across the country including Yale School of Management, Tufts University, Mount Holyoke, Brown University, UC Berkley, Harvard and Fairfield University,

Annette Richmond, Executive Editor
Annette Richmond, MA is Founder and CEO of career-intelligence.com. Having changed careers several times, including working as a career coach, she has a unique perspective on career management. When starting career-intelligence.com 10 years ago, her goal was to provide a one-stop online career resource. Robin Madell, Contributing Writer
Robin Madell has spent two decades as a writer, journalist, and communications consultant on business, leadership, career, health, finance, technology, and public-interest issues. She has interviewed over 200 thought leaders around the globe, and has won 20 awards for editorial excellence. Robin serves as a speechwriter and ghostwriter for CEOs and top executives, with a specialized focus on women in business. She is currently writing a book about American 30-somethings.

Beth Braccio Hering, Contributing Writer
Beth Braccio Hering has been a freelance writer for more than 15 years. In addition to extensive contributions to various Encyclopaedia Britannica products, her work has been published by outlets such as CareerBuilder.com, Johnson & Johnson's MOMformation, and Walt Disney Internet Group. She serves as senior editor of health and safety for VolunteerGuide.com and was featured in "Chicken Soup for the Soul: Runners." Hering graduated from Northwestern University with a degree in sociology.
